West York police busted a major heroin dealer after an undercover investigation on  Friday night.

Police say they arrested 23-year-old Kaitlyn Sennett for dealing heroin.  The arrest came after an  undercover deal went down in the parking lot at the corner of West Market and North Clinton Street,  where she sold an officer a bundle of heroin for $100.

Sennet was arrested and  officers say they found 4 more bundles of heroin inside Sennet’s  car. According to police a bundle of heroin typically ranges from 8-12 individual baggies.

Heorin and Cash West York

Detectives searched Sennett’s home at 4440 East Canal Road, in Dover where she lives with her parents. Police said they found 18 more bundles of heroin, over $9,000 in cash, unused syringes and an orange pill bottle with 11 pills. Police said the pills were Clonazepam, a schedule 4 controlled substance which helps to combat withdrawal symptoms.

Sennett is facing multiple drug charges. Her bail was set at $50,000.
